Output 864501699d66e801cb8ff04c287debc8375516158cccde2e322f290a67c33d03:0

value
1669000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47957482e4e548163b2b48b6d37f184a15fc3cd0 OP_EQUAL
address
38DWwVEjsJwthhLrZLgfDAuWw9pqAk6z3a
transaction
864501699d66e801cb8ff04c287debc8375516158cccde2e322f290a67c33d03
spent
true